Magnetic Head Pulleys
Dings magnetic head pulleys are some of the simplest, yet most effective, magnetic separators. Just mount it in place of a standard head pulley and it easily and efficiently separates ferrous metal from the product stream.
Dings DFC head pulleys are built using our exclusive flux control magnetic circuit. This design ensures continuous magnetism around the entire circumference of the pulley – no dead spots. For less critical applications, a conventional magnetic circuit design is also offered.

Perma Pulleys are permanent magnetic separators that operate as head pulleys on belt conveyors. These self-cleaning magnets remove tramp iron and purify material conveyed in bulk form. In many applications, it’s possible to replace an existing head pulley with a Perma Pulley, on a size-for-size basis. A wide range of diameters, widths, and shaft sizes are available.

Reasons for using a head pulley:
- Cost effective separation for material depths up to 8-1/2″
- No operating costs
- Excellent for secondary separation after an overhead or drum magnet
- Excellent for tramp iron protection for cushers, grinders, pulverizers, screens and other processing equipment
- Increases product purity in food, chemicals, plastics, glass by removing unwanted iron

Strength Levels:
- Standard Duty
For general use with burden depths up to 4″, belt speeds to 340 FPM. Good for secondary clean up of misc. tramp iron and fines - Heavy Duty
For general use with burden depths up to 7-1/2″, belt speeds to 400 FPM. Used in Construction & Demolition and MRF applications - DFC ULTRA
For general use with burden depths up to 8-1/2″, belt speed to 400 FPM. Used in Mining, Foundry, and heavy duty applications
